You might be curious about how a GHRH analog works within your body. This type of peptide mimics a natural hormone your pituitary gland produces. It stimulates the release of growth hormone, but in a way that respects your body’s natural pulsatile secretion patterns. This targeted stimulation can support various bodily functions.
Think of it as a gentle nudge, not a forceful command. Unlike direct growth hormone administration, sermorelin acetate works by encouraging your own system to produce more. This process can help revitalize cellular repair mechanisms and improve metabolic efficiency. It’s a sophisticated way to support your body’s inherent restorative processes as you age.
The goal is not to unnaturally boost growth hormone levels. Instead, the therapy aims to restore more youthful, healthy patterns of secretion. This can lead to noticeable improvements for many individuals experiencing age-related decline. You might find your body composition shifts favorably or your sense of vitality returns.

Sermorelin works on a slow curve because it asks the body to make its own growth hormone. Results compound over months, not days. A typical reported timeline looks like this.
Weeks 1 to 4
Deeper sleep is usually the first signal. Morning energy lifts. Recovery from training feels faster. No measurable body composition change yet.
Weeks 5 to 8
Skin texture, hair quality and nail strength tend to shift. Mental clarity in the afternoon improves. Strength on lifts often goes up.
Weeks 9 to 12
Body composition starts moving, with a typical 5 to 10 percent fat reduction reported alongside small lean mass gains. Libido and joint comfort improve.
Month 4 and beyond
A follow-up IGF-1 lab is drawn. Dose is adjusted up or down. Many patients maintain on a lower dose after this point.

Reported side effects are generally mild and include injection site redness, transient flushing and occasional headache. Sermorelin uses your own pituitary gland, which tends to be safer than synthetic HGH because the body retains its natural feedback loop.
